Karli v. Wilson
The El Paso Court of Appeals resolved competing summary judgment motions concerning a 1950 Brazos County mineral deed containing internally inconsistent reservation language—expressly reserving a 1/32 interest in minerals to each grantor while excluding bonus and rentals, yet concluding with language reserving "a one-fourth non-participating interest in the customary one-eighth royalty." The court held that each grantor reserved a 1/4 mineral interest stripped of all rights except the right to royalty payments equal to 1/4 of the lease royalty, harmonizing the deed's contradictory provisions through application of the four-corners rule.
